Error when trying to view a VM

Open ccandreva opened this issue 5 years ago • 5 comments

I have just done a fresh install of Katello / Foreman under Centos 7, and added foreman_hyperv to it. The provided plugin rpms would not install so I had to install all dependancies from gem intself.

I am able to view the list of VMs on the HyperV server, but when I click an individual server I get this error:

Oops, we're sorry but something went wrong getaddrinfo: Name or service not known (HYPERV.foo.com:5985)

My guess is it's trying to resolve the port number as part of the hostname ?
